CNR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2015 in Review

118 of the 3,712 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Cornerstone Building Brands, Inc. (CNR) for Q2 2015, worth a combined $1.06B — down 12% from $1.21B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 16 funds opened new CNR positions and 14 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 45 added to existing stakes and 42 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Picton Mahoney Asset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$8.21M. The largest seller was Next Century Growth Investors, exiting entirely with an estimated $9.47M sold.
